Tech Support Troubleshooting: Common Issues & Fixes
Experiencing problems with your system? Numerous users encounter typical tech glitches that can disrupt your operations. Here's a short look at some ordinary problems and their potential solutions. First, check your wiring; a loose line is a often overlooked cause . Next, try a basic power cycle of your equipment – this often clears minor software glitches . If you’re encountering internet connectivity , confirm your modem and router are correctly powered on and working . For printing problems, verify that it’s powered up and has paper . For persistent issues, consider updating your software or contacting the vendor’s support team .
- Restart your system
- Verify wiring
- Update software
- Contact assistance

The Future of Tech Support: AI & Automation
The landscape of tech support is significantly evolving thanks to the emergence of artificial intelligence and automation. We’re seeing a transition away from standard human-driven conversations toward progressively self-service options . Rather than waiting on the line , customers will more and more interact with AI-powered digital helpers capable of fixing routine issues right away. This won't mean the disappearance of human agents ; rather, it indicates a shift to their role . They'll be directed on challenging problems that require personal insight , while AI handles the vast quantity of frequent requests. This mix of AI and skilled human support promises better responsiveness and client happiness.

Tech Support Scams: How to Protect Yourself
Be very wary of unsolicited alerts claiming to be from a tech company help – these are frequently deceptive practices. Criminals often pretend to be legitimate representatives to compromise your device and install tech news malicious software. Never share sensitive data like security codes to anyone you didn't reach out to . Always confirm the legitimacy of the contact by going directly to company's website or calling their official copyright found on their site . Keep in mind that reputable companies will rarely initiate technical assistance asking for remote access .
